It looked like after Logan Paul defeated Danis in a boxing battle this past weekend, following months and months of relentless sniping, Logan is not going to leave any chance to repay what Dillon did all these months.

But it appears that both guys are determined to do whatever it takes to be in the headlines. Logan has already said that he might have to spend the rest of his life apologizing to his fiancée Nina Agdal for the trolling she suffered, while Danis is making embarrassing excuses for losing.

During his discussion about Dillon Danis’s drama, Logan Paul becomes quite dramatic.

“I’m eternally sorry for Nina. I’ll spend the rest of my life apologizing if I have to for putting her through that kind of torment. It’s inhumane what he did. She’ll hold him accountable, but this is my life. I dragged her into this social media fight bullshit. She did not sign up for this. I mean, she did. She did, of course, but she didn’t know and neither did I. I don’t think anyone knew the extent to which he would take things. No fight organization or promotion has ever seen this kind of build up. This is gnarly,” After the fight, Paul stated, “Impulsive.”
